🌸 Rule #1: No curly or dyed hair. Every student must have black hair — even if it’s not natural! Some schools demand a parent certificate to prove your hair color is real. Otherwise, you’ll be forced to dye it black.
💄 Rule #2: No makeup. Not even lip balm! Some schools do random face checks, and if your skin looks “too shiny,” you have to wash it off on the spot.
